摘 要:目的:探索hnRNPK/Beclin1信号异常与Ph^(+)白血病伊马替尼耐药的相关性。方法:用WB法检测hnRNPK在伊马替尼敏感和耐药细胞株中的表达水平差异。RNAi法沉默hnRNPK在耐药株中的表达水平。在hnRNPK表达调变前后,分别使用CCK-8法检测耐药细胞株对伊马替尼药物敏感性的变化,以及使用WB法检测自噬蛋白LC3Ⅰ/Ⅱ及Beclin1的表达水平变化。结果:hnRNPK在伊马替尼耐药细胞株中的表达水平较敏感株明显增高,使用RNAi法降低hnRNPK的表达水平后,耐药株对伊马替尼的敏感性可以部分恢复,且自噬相关蛋白LC3Ⅰ/Ⅱ及Beclin1的表达与hnRNPK的表达变化一致。结论:hnRNPK/Beclin1信号异常调控细胞自噬,进而参与Ph^(+)白血病伊马替尼耐药。Objective:To explore the effect of hnRNPK/Beclin1 signaling on the drug resistance of imatinib in Ph^(+)l eukemia.Methods:Expression level of hnRNPK was verified in the imatinib resistant and sensitive Ph^(+)leukemia cell lines by using Western blot.hnRNPK expression was down-regulated by using RNAi.Expression level of LC3Ⅰ/Ⅱand B eclin1 were detected by Western blot and the sensitivity of imatinib was analyzed by CCK-8 assay before and after m odulation of hnRNPK expression.Results:hnRNPK showed overexpressed in imatinib resistant leukemia cell line.After the expression level of hnRNPK was down-regulated by RNAi,the sensitivity of drug resistance lines to imatinib restored,while the expression level of LC3Ⅰ/Ⅱand Beclin1 were consistant with the modulation of hnRNPK expression.C onclusion:hnRNP K/Beclin1 signaling may be involved in the development of imatinib resistance in Ph^(+)leukemia t hrough the regulation of autophagy.
